The Randy Meyer Racing Team is proud to announce the addition of Australian drag racing standout Cheyne Phillips to its 2025 driver lineup for the NHRA Nevada Nationals, taking place October 31–November 2 at The Strip at Las Vegas Motor Speedway. Phillips will make his highly anticipated U.S. debut behind the wheel of the GUNK Dragster, joining teammate McKenna Bold, who will also be competing for the team at the event in her rookie season.

John Zappia wheeled his FUCHS Lubricants/Summit Racing Equipment backed Monaro to victory at the Adelaide Jamboree in Outlaw Pro Modified, defeating Johnny Ricca in the final round after Ricca red-lit by one-thousandth of a second.

Just outside Ipswich in South-East Queensland, the first soil was turned in 1982 for what would become Willowbank Raceway. Forty years on, the pioneers who helped build it and the racers who continue the drag racing tradition today came together for a special race meet — a celebration and reflection on how far the venue has come.

Forty years on from its groundbreaking debut at the US Nationals, the iconic Aussie Raider is back. Today, that legacy lives on with the reveal of the 2025 Aussie Raider livery, a bold recreation of the original Funny Car that captured international attention in the 1980s.

More than 20,000 fans packed into Dragway at The Bend across three massive days for the Spring Nationals, which hosted the Pro Drag Racing Championship (PDRC) Grand Final and decided the national titles for Pro Mod, Pro Stock, and Pro Stock Motorcycle.
